Pixel art is a great way to make something unique and special, especially when it comes to making your favorite characters from games and movies. Charmander from the Pokémon franchise is one of the most popular characters, and pixel art is the perfect way to bring him to life.

The first step in making a pixel art version of Charmander is deciding on the size you want your character to be. If you’re going for a larger size, then you’ll need to draw out a few more details such as individual scales or the shape of his tail.

Once you have an idea of what size you want him to be, it’s time to start drawing!

Using grid paper, pencils and erasers, carefully sketch out each square that will make up Charmander’s body. It can be helpful to look at reference images while doing this so that your Charmander looks as close as possible to the original character. Once your sketch is complete, it’s time to start coloring in each square using colored pencils or markers.

Starting with Charmander’s head, carefully color in each individual square starting with his face. Make sure that all the colors are consistent with each other so that your Charmander looks as realistic as possible. Once you’ve colored in all of his body parts, go back and add any details such as eyes, scales or patterns if desired.

Once all of your coloring is done and your Charmander looks exactly how you want him too, it’s time for the final step: adding shading and highlights. Using darker colored pencils or markers add shadows where needed and use lighter colors for highlights on his body or face.
